3. Создание базы данных «Агентство недвижимости»
3.1. Создание таблиц
В рассматриваемой базе данных будет 2 таблицы: Риэлтеры и Продажи.
3.1.1. Создание таблицы «Риэлтеры»
В таблице Риэлтеры будет храниться информации обо всех риэлтерах, работающих в рассматриваемом агентстве недвижимости, а именно, индивидуальный номер, ФИО, телефон. В качестве ключевого поля задано поле Индивидуальный номер, для которого задан тип данных счетчик. Поля ФИО и телефон имеют текстовый тип.
Всего в агентстве работают 5 риэлтеров. Следовательно, в таблицу Риэлтеры занесено 5 записей:
Риэлтеры
ИндивидуальныйНоиер ФИО Телефон
1 Иванов Иван Иванович 11-11-11
2 Петров Петр Петрович 22-22-22
3 Сидорова Валентина Семеновна 33-33-33
4 Кудинова Нина Павловна 44-44-44
5 Купцов Дмитрий Николаевич 55-55-55
3.1.2. Создание таблицы «Продажи»
В таблице Продажи хранятся данные обо всех проданный квартирах: номер продажи, кем продана, дата продажи и цена. Ключевым полем задано поле НомерПродажи, имеющее тип Счетчик. Поле КемПродана имеет Числовой тип, поля ДатаПродажи – тип Дата/время, а поле Цена – Денежный.
Имеются сведения о 10 продажах. Поэтому таблица Продажи содержит 10 записей:
Продажи
НомерПродажи КемПродана ДатаПродажи Цена
1 1 01.09.2004 1 500 000,00р.
2 2 05.09.2004 3 500 000,00р.
3 4 10.09.2004 1 000 000,00р.
4 5 14.09.2004 2 350 000,00р.
5 3 21.09.2004 1 750 000,00р.
6 4 24.09.2004 3 765 000,00р.
7 2 01.10.2004 9 900 000,00р.
8 1 04.10.2004 4 555 000,00р.
9 3 03.10.2004 1 200 000,00р.
10 5 05.10.2004 2 000 000,00р.
3.2. Создание связей между таблицами
Для возможности выборки данных для анализа из обеих таблиц, необходимо между ними установить связь. Установка связи выполняется в окне Схема данных. Создадим связь между полем КемПродана таблицы Продажи и полем ИндивидуальныйНомер таблицы Риэлтеры. При создании связи необходимее обеспечить целостность данных, каскадное обновление связанных полей и каскадное удаление связанных полей. Для этого, при создании связи, отметим соответствующие параметры. В итоге Схема данных примет вид:
3.3. Создание запросов
Для возможности отбора и а
|